If you have 3.4U(USA) then the twilight-hack-v0.1-beta2.zip should be the file you use. You can get it HERE if you want to try a different download of the hack.

Now once you get the hack to the SD card you want to transfer the USA hack to your Wii.

Make sure the Homebrew Channel boot.dol file is at the root of the SD Card.

Now the USA version of Twilight Princess has 2 versions. You need to know the correct version so you can choose the correct game save listed in the USA hack.

So look at the game disc and read the writing that is toward the center plastic hole. If it says RVL-RZDE-0A-0 then select the first game save in the list after starting the game. If it says RVL-RZDE-0A-2 then select the second game save in the list after starting the game.

ok so their was something with my sd card (Most likely not formatted properly) I didn't have options (maybe it was my card reader driver) to format to FAT. Anyway got a new 2 g card formatted, etc. And got homebrew to work... Great!
